              BulldogLowellB Offline
              BulldogLowellB Offline
              BulldogLowell
              Contest Winner
              wrote on last edited by BulldogLowell
              #23

              @fred97

              @BulldogLowell said:

              gw.send(msg.set(map(soilValue, 0, 1023, 0 ,100));

              like this:

              gw.send(msg.set(map(soilValue, 100, 250, 0, 100));
              

              it maps 100 to zero and 250 to 100

              Let me know if that works for you.

              or... you can try this to bound the returned value by zero and 100:

              gw.send((max(min(map(soilValue, 100,250,0,100), 100), 0)));
              

              confusing but is is mapping the value, and limiting to 100 and then making sure it is at least zero (i.e. non-negative).

              or just:

              gw.send(constrain(map(soilValue, 100,250,0,100), 0, 100));

                      BulldogLowellB Offline
                      BulldogLowellB Offline
                      BulldogLowell
                      Contest Winner
                      wrote on last edited by
                      #27

                      @fred97 said:

                      i don't understand why is alway inverted ??

                      try to use this:

                      gw.send(msg.set(constrain(map(soilValue, 1023, 250, 0, 100),0,100)));
                      

                      it maps 1023 to zero and 250 to 100... that is what you want, yes?

                      #include <SPI.h>
                      #include <MySensor.h>
                      
                      #define ANALOG_INPUT_SOIL_SENSOR A0
                      #define CHILD_ID 0 // Id of the sensor child
                      
                      MySensor gw;
                      MyMessage msg(CHILD_ID, V_HUM);
                      int lastSoilValue = -1;
                      
                      void setup()
                      {
                        gw.begin();
                      
                        // Send the sketch version information to the gateway and Controller
                        gw.sendSketchInfo("Soil Moisture Sensor - analog", "1.0");
                        // sets the soil sensor analog pin as input
                        pinMode(ANALOG_INPUT_SOIL_SENSOR, INPUT);
                        // Register all sensors to gw (they will be created as child devices)
                        gw.present(CHILD_ID, S_HUM);
                      }
                      
                      void loop()
                      {
                        // Read analog soil value
                        int soilValue = analogRead(ANALOG_INPUT_SOIL_SENSOR);
                      
                        if (soilValue != lastSoilValue) {
                          Serial.println(soilValue);
                          gw.send(msg.set(constrain(map(soilValue, 1023, 250, 0, 100),0,100)));
                          lastSoilValue = soilValue;
                        }
                        // Power down the radio and arduino until analog input changes.
                        gw.sleep(1000);
                      }
